nvme updates for 5.12:

 - fix multipath handling of ->queue_rq errors (Chao Leng)
 - nvmet cleanups (Chaitanya Kulkarni)
 - add a quirk for buggy Amazon controller (Filippo Sironi)
 - avoid devm allocations in nvme-hwmon that don't interact well with
   fabrics (Hannes Reinecke)
 - sysfs cleanups (Jiapeng Chong)
 - fix nr_zones for multipath (Keith Busch)
 - nvme-tcp crash fix for no-data commands (Sagi Grimberg)
 - nvmet-tcp fixes (Sagi Grimberg)
 - add a missing __rcu annotation (me)
